`Fully Absorbing´ Boundary Conditions in the `Open´ Electrodynamic Problems for Pulsed Waves
Author_Institution :
A. Ya. Usikov Inst. of Radiophys. & Electron., National Acad. of Sci., Kharkov
Abstract :
The paper presents novel results associated with the algorithmization and solution of model initial boundary-value problems describing transformations of pulsed electromagnetic waves
